We called them to talk about ordering a laptop and gave them our credit card info to order. They soon told us that they saw a better, newer product in their inventory that we might like instead. We said that we would think about it and research it, but they were not to place any orders until we got back to them. They agreed and we hung up the phone. We had their number to call them back. In the meantime, we started to consider other options. We did some comparison shopping and discovered they were overpriced and this was not a cheap item or a quick decision to make -- it was a new laptop. During this time while we were deciding, they started ringing our phone off the hook. They must have been getting nervous hoping that they weren't losing a big sale. It was really annoying. Finally, we decided to go with another company that we were more familiar with. But before we got back to them, without our consent, MacMall representatives claimed that we placed an order. They just picked one of the two laptops for us and they placed the order with our card. The price was almost $2000.
We talked to them again to say that we had definitely not decided to order and that they did not have our permission to place the order. They disagreed and said that the laptop was on its way. We said that we wanted to return it. They said no, they did not want to take a return. So, we took the dispute to their payment processor, PayPal. We spent some time going through a resolution process and PayPal was very helpful and orderly with a list of questions, answers and instructions. We received the laptop in the mail -- the computer that we did NOT order -- and we took instructions from PayPal to return it to MacMall's business address that they had on file -- against MacMall's wishes. MacMall gave us the run around refusing to confirm whether or not they received the return, but PayPal determined that they had indeed received the laptop back according to the tracking information. PayPal then forced a refund on MacMall's account and finally, we got our money back.
We cancelled the credit card because some of their comments sounded creepy, especially in light of what they had already done.

I ordered a Bravia 65x930c 4K television from MacMall at a competitive price. At the web site, it was indicated that the TV was in stock. A few days later, they called and told me that the TV was backordered, and wouldn't be shipped until the next week. During the week, I noticed that the price for the TV at the web site increased by about $250. I continued to call the customer service about when the TV would be shipped and they continued to push back the date, asking each time if I would prefer to cancel the order (which I didn't as I suspected that they were trying to weasel out of the price that they sold it to me for). After pushing the date back 3 1/2 weeks, on a product that during this time always indicated 'in stock' at their website, I received an email from them that they didn't know when they would receive any more TVs, and they cancelled my order.
For anyone reading this review, be very aware that this company utilizes very shady practices to try to lure customers to them, with no intent of ever following through and honoring the sale that they contractually agreed upon. It isn't as if this is an obsolescent model that Sony no longer produces (it is one of their most prominent models of 4K TVs that they released this year).
If you see a product at a good price at MacMall, you would be best to ignore it, as you will probably be disappointed and angered in the end.
